Transaction 25d5806071e042d663e205643469a7c7aab916db6a9806eb64741701a81c5b6a
1 Input
1 Output
-
25d5806071e042d663e205643469a7c7aab916db6a9806eb64741701a81c5b6a:0
- value
- 403043
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fa14482fae1293e68499b9cdd420acb9deef4092 OP_EQUAL
- address
- 3QVK9ib9QZEUUenDoRThhCcYTdCH5tAFJv